Healing takes time not only for the patient but for the family as well. It's surely not easy to co-op with everything happening around. Beside physical illness, Sadness, depression, and loneliness are also a vital part of the journey.

People are always worried and asking about the patient but there are very few who think about the caretaker ( even sometimes when unfortunately there are some toxic people around, They start pointing fingers at the nearest one like he/she is responsible for the situation or sickness, which is terrible!)

There are so many emotions when something bad is happen, There is panicking, Tears, lots of messages, calls, advice & suggestions but the reality is that only the immediate family is the one who gets affected and takes responsibility. Even sometimes those who cry like crazy are not available when you need them.

This emotional roller coaster is a part of a healing journey and whether you want it or not you have to deal with it.

So dear all the families who are going through a healing process or any similar situation, whether it's long term or short term. Hang in there, Take a deep breath, Give yourself a big hug, Take help & go out for some time, Ignore the toxicity, Eat, Pray and keep your spirits high.

This shall too pass! Love and duas
